What is ADHD?
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der defined by consistent patterns of negligence, impulsivity, and hyperactivity. While it is commonly detected in children, research study indicates that lots of individuals bring these signs into adulthood, impacting their personal and expert lives.

Diagnosis of ADHD in Adults in the UK
The diagnosis of ADHD Adults Diagnosis UK in grownups generally includes a number of actions and can often be daunting. Below is a short outline of the diagnostic process:
1. Preliminary Assessment
The very first action is often an initial evaluation by a health care professional, who will conduct a comprehensive review of the individual’s medical history, signs, and any previous assessments.
2. Diagnostic Criteria
In the UK ADHD Diagnosis, the diagnosis normally follows guidelines from the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) or International Classification of Diseases (ICD-11). The crucial requirements include:
Evidence of signs present in childhood (usually before age 12).Signs need to be consistent and occur in multiple settings (e.g., work, home).Evidence that the signs interfere with or minimize the quality of social, academic, or occupational functioning.3. Interviews and Questionnaires
Health care professionals might utilize numerous standardized surveys and carry out interviews with the private and perhaps their household or close pals to gather extensive info about the person’s habits with time.
4. Exemption of Other Conditions
An important part of the diagnosis involves eliminating other mental health conditions that could imitate ADHD Private Diagnosis signs, such as stress and anxiety conditions, anxiety, or finding out specials needs.
5. Diagnosis Confirmation
When all evaluations are total, a qualified specialist will make an official diagnosis based upon the gathered information. If detected, a treatment strategy will be talked about.

Treatment for adult ADHD generally involves a mix of behavioral treatments, therapy, and medication. Below are frequently suggested treatment alternatives:
1. MedicationStimulants: Such as methylphenidate and amphetamines, which can efficiently handle symptoms.Non-stimulants: Such as atomoxetine or guanfacine, which might be recommended for those who either do not react well to stimulants or prefer to avoid them.2. Psychiatric therapyCogn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Helps people establish coping techniques and alter unhelpful thinking patterns.Coaching: ADHD training can help people in establishing skills to handle time, organization, and individual goals.3. Support systemLinking with others dealing with comparable obstacles can be helpful. Support system provide an area to share experiences and coping techniques.4.
